Что нового в PostgreSQL 11: JSONB-трансформы

Postgres Professional
Postgres Professional
1 min readApr 25, 2018

В предыдущих постах вы могли прочитать про INCLUDE-индексы и встроенный веб-поиск. Эти фичи появятся в PostgreSQL 11, релиз которого, напомню, планируется в октябре. Сегодня мне хотелось бы продолжить обзор новых фичей грядущего релиза, рассказав про JSONB-трансформы для языков PL/Python (3f44e3db) и PL/Perl (341e1661). Оба патча написаны Антоном Быковым.

Как вам может быть известно, PostgreSQL позволяет писать хранимые процедуры на разных языках, в том числе на C, PL/pgSQL, PL/Perl, PL/Python и других. Также PostgreSQL позволяет хранить JSON, строить по нему индексы и производить различные манипуляции с документами. Для хранения документов есть два встроенных типа: JSON, являющийся по сути обычной строкой, и JSONB, реализующий более эффективное бинарное представление.

Читать статью полностью в нашем блоге на www.habrahabr.ru:

--

--